Output 34bc761cb316580ecb47fb856fdeda396f3e203a2da364cf35d96efa36e79d2d:0

value
6349
script pubkey
OP_0 OP_PUSHBYTES_20 f50e6d17b5e7e13405515c203b7f065b8de5b0eb
address
bc1q758x69a4ulsngp23tssrklcxtwx7tv8tad0uxq
transaction
34bc761cb316580ecb47fb856fdeda396f3e203a2da364cf35d96efa36e79d2d
confirmations
1281
spent
true